Editor’s note: Ukraine-based Comrade Ahmed Omeiza Lukman writes an open letter to Peoples Democratic Party (PDP) presidential aspirant, President Goodluck Jonathan, asking him to leave office honourably on the 29th of May 2015 as according to him, we have had enough of impunity, fake promises, insecurity, and unemployment that has become the trademark of the present administration. Article highlights: – Jonathan’s failure to meet our aspiration has become unbearable. – Jonathan’s departure through the ballot box is almost a certainty. – Rightly or wrongly, many people see Jonathan as the catalyst behind their success or failure. (Leadership) Dear Mr President, First, please pardon me Your Excellency for writing you at this tense political moment in our country history, a time when you have serious political campaigning to do.Obviously this is not the best time to write this kind of letters but I feel compelled to write after the postponement of the general elections and the backlash that followed. Wherever I have travelled, be it in Africa or overseas, the first question people asked as soon as I have introduced myself as a Nigerian is, “How is corruption in Nigeria?” This is a question that always confuses me regarding what the various questioners really want to know about the country.It is also a question that often steals the limelight from me, as people seemingly want to know more about the level of corruption and insecurity in the country, rather than the huge potentials in country. source http://shadeade..com/2015/02/we-hope-we-say-goodbye-to-your.html |
